CONSTANT OBLIQUE FIELD ELECTROSTATIC GENERATOR.
Abstract
The objective of the investigation under this contract is to prove the feasibility of a vacuum insulated, brushless, constant oblique field generator. As a step toward this goal, a preliminary model with a design goal of 100 Newtons/sq m is to be built and tested. A final model or prototype is to be fabricated which will have a normalized power of 700 Newtons/sq m as its design goal. As the program is to develop an entirely new design, the emphasis is naturally concentrated on geometry and circuitry. Improvements in the techniques of vacuum insulation are considered less important. Determination of optimum size of the generator components is, therefore, of major importance. At the end of the previous quarter, a number of component tests had been run and the preliminary model consisting of a 9-inch rotor and stator had been completed. To gain a greater understanding of the characteristics of each of the many possible configurations of rectifiers and electrodes, the small-scale experiments have continued concurrent with experiments employing the preliminary model.
